  • Publication number: 20180093150
    Abstract: A retractable basketball hoop comprising a backboard, a basketball rim, a pole to support the backboard at an elevation, a motor in communication with the pole and a controller, with a user interface, in communication with the motor for adjusting the elevation of the backboard. The basketball rim is pivotally coupled to the backboard.

  • Publication number: 20140323562
    Abstract: The present application provides compound of Formula X wherein A is an optionally substituted aliphatic or an optionally substituted aryl, and B is a moiety that stabilizes the partial positive charge at the carbon adjacent the divalent sulfur. The compound of Formula X is useful as a reversible antioxidant in a variety of applications. Also provided are methods of synthesizing the compound of Formula X.

  • Publication number: 20140224424
    Abstract: The use of a mixture of 5-pyrimidinol derivatives with sterically hindered phenol derivatives for adjusting the reactivity and the gel time of resin mixtures and reactive resin mortars based on radically polymerizable compounds is described. Furthermore, a resin mixture containing the inhibitor combination, a reactive resin mortar containing this resin mixture and two-component mortar systems with the reactive resin mortar according to the invention and a hardener with improved stability in storage and good low-temperature hardening properties are also described. The resin mixture according to the invention is suitable in particular for chemical fastening of construction elements in boreholes in various substrates.

  • Publication number: 20050065174
    Abstract: Compounds, preferably 5-pyrimidinol and 3-pyridinol derivatives, that act as effective chain breaking antioxidants of both the lipid and water-soluble variety (analogous to the natural Vitamins E and C), many of which are more reactive toward peroxyl radicals than the most potent form of Vitamin E. These compounds may exhibit many chemopreventive effects associated with conditions in which free radical-mediated cellular damage or disruption is implicated and Vitamins E and C are shown to have protective effects. Additionally, these compounds should be excellent oxidation inhibitors as additives to fuels, lubricants, rubber, polymers, chemicals, solvents and foodstuffs.
